At times Members may be associated with other entities which have interests <br />which are adverse to the interests of the Roundtable. Such Members shall not disclose or use <br />confidential information received as a Roundtable Member contrary to the Roundtable's interests <br />without approval of the Membership. If a Roundtable Member acts or intends to act for another <br />entity on a matter in wh ich there are or reasonably are expected to be adverse interests between <br />that entity and the Roundtable, he/she shall recuse himself/herself from participating in the <br />Roundtable's confidential discussions of that matter and decline to receive confidential <br />Roundtable information about that matter. Such Member also shall not vote on Membership <br />actions affecting the matter. In such a situation, the Member shall promptly notify the <br />Roundtable's Chairman of his/her decision or intention to act on behalf o f the adverse or <br />potentially adverse entity, and the Chairman shall act to ensure that thereafter confidential <br />information shall not be provided to such Member about the matter. <br /> <br /> SECTION 2 - Code of Ethics . <br /> <br /> Roundtable Members, officers and staff shall comply with the Colorado Code of <br />Ethics law which is codified at C.R.S. § 24 - 18 - 101 et seq ., as it may be amended from time to <br />time. <br /> <br /> SECTION 3 - Disclosure of Conflicts . <br /> <br /> Roundtable Members, officers and staff shall comply with C.R.S. § 18 - 8 - 308 <br />conc erning disclosure of conflicts of interest. <br /> <br /> ARTICLE XII - ROUNDTABLE POWERS <br /> <br /> SECTION 1 - Inter - Basin Compacts. The Roundtable shall have the power to <br />negotiate interbasin compacts with other Roundtables established by the Act. The Roundtable <br />reserves the right and power to decline to discuss or negotiate any proposed interbasin compact <br />with any other Roundtable. <br /> <br /> SECTION 2 - Interbasin Compact Committee. The Roundtable shall select two <br />(2) individuals to represent the Roundtable on the Interbasin C ompact Committee (the “IBCC”). <br />Such individuals shall be members of the Yampa - White Basin Roundtable, and shall reside <br />within the Yampa - White River basin. The term of office of such representatives to the IBCC <br />shall be two years, with the initial term to expire at the semi - annual regular meeting of the <br />Roundtable in October of 2007. Each such representative shall be elected by majority vote of the <br />members present at the Roundtable meeting at which such representative is elected. <br /> <br /> At each semi - annual re gular meeting of the Roundtable, the two representatives to <br />the IBCC shall report to the Roundtable Membership on the activities and decisions of the IBCC, <br />as well as the pending and expected issues and concerns of the IBCC.
